SBI BPCL Octane — full breakdown
SBI BPCL Octane
Issuer: SBI Card · Tier: Platinum · Annual fee: ₹1,499 · Signup bonus: ₹6,000
Fuel specialist
Eligibility snapshot- Min monthly income (salaried): ₹30,000
- Secured / FD-backed: No — standard unsecured
- Approval note: Indicative only. CIBIL checked by bank at application, not by CardHungry.
- fuel: 25X points — cap ₹10,000/month (BPCL only)
- groceries: 4X points
- dining: 4X points
Headline highlight: 25X points on BPCL fuel (cap ₹10,000/mo fuel spend)
Net value estimate (moderate spend profile)- Gross annual rewards: ₹2,800
- Annual fee: −₹1,499
- Forex markup cost (est.): −₹630 (3.5% on international spends)
- Net annual value: ₹6,671 (1.39% effective return)
- 25X rewards on BPCL fuel
- 4X on groceries/dining
- Fuel surcharge waiver
Typically excluded or reduced: Non-BPCL fuel, EMI, Rent, Wallet.
Best for: BPCL fuel users · Daily commuters · ₹30K+ income

Axis IOCL Credit Card — full breakdown
Axis IOCL Credit Card
Issuer: Axis Bank · Tier: Gold · Annual fee: ₹500
IOCL fuel card
Eligibility snapshot- Min monthly income (salaried): ₹25,000
- Secured / FD-backed: No — standard unsecured
- Approval note: Indicative only. CIBIL checked by bank at application, not by CardHungry.
- fuel: 20X points — cap ₹5,000/month (IOCL only)
- groceries: 4X points
Headline highlight: 20 Edge Miles/₹100 on IOCL fuel (cap ₹5,000/mo)
Net value estimate (moderate spend profile)- Gross annual rewards: ₹1,664
- Annual fee: −₹500
- Forex markup cost (est.): −₹630 (3.5% on international spends)
- Net annual value: ₹534 (0.11% effective return)
- 20 Edge Miles per ₹100 on IOCL
- Fuel surcharge waiver
- 4X on groceries
Typically excluded or reduced: Non-IOCL fuel, EMI, Rent.
Best for: Indian Oil customers · Fuel + grocery combo spenders

Spend scenario cheat sheet
- Heavy online shopper: Compare online category rates and caps first.
- Bill-pay heavy: Check utilities and telecom MCC eligibility.
- Travel / forex: Weight forex markup as heavily as reward rate.
- Fee-averse: If both NAV differences are under ₹1,000/yr, choose the free card.
